SR-133754 · Issue 203810

Enhanced handling for URLs with multiple Connect-REST parameters

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

When there were two parameters present in a URL, the Connect-REST parsing was incorrect because only the outer braces were removed (the first brace from the first parameter and the second brace from the second parameter). To handle this correctly, the URL logic has been broken out into a separate activity. In addition, new information such as body and content type has been added to the results.

SR-A1536 · Issue 205669

Fixed exception for read-only edit on data page

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

Exceptions were being logged for a data page when edit mode was set as Read Only. This was caused by setIsReadonly in ClipboardPropertyImpl directly using the mPageValue which would be null for ref-type properties. The system has been updated to use getPageValue() instead of mPageValue directly.

SR-A3157 · Issue 207690

Corrected reference matching for relative pagegroup properties

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

During page copy, the references in pagegroup property were becoming corrupted when given as a relative reference. Reference matching has been updated to resolve this.

SR-A3170 · Issue 213298

Stabilized encoding and decoding of Thai characters in imported CSV files

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

While importing CSV files containing Thai characters, the methods of encoding and decoding were different and JVM differences could lead to output from the file being garbled. This has been updated to uniformly ensure the Thai characters will be properly recognized and converted.

SR-A3559 · Issue 208309

DataPage sourced Grids now able to launch local action

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

An exception was being generated from SFA when attempting to copy a read-only data page of scope id requestor level during redirectAndRun. Copying of read-only data pages was not supported because it was expected the page would be loaded on a new thread when accessed, but for parameterized data pages this loading was not true because the parameters were missing. A read-only data page was also not copied because the lookup maps in the container would have to be populated. In order to support applications containing a grid sourced with DataPage and a section inside the grid contains an icon that launches a localAction, copying of read-only data pages is now allowed. During copy, if the page being copied is read-only the data page will get the parameter page for the instance from the container and do findPage() on new thread with this information. For other pages, it will continue to copy into new thread.

SR-A1199 · Issue 206250

Updated Email Listener mProtocol

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

It was noticed that testing mail connectivity was working, but the Email listener was failing to start. This was happened when the "getStore" function on a Mail Session in the connection test passed a protocol argument that included [pop3, pop3s, imap, imaps]. EmailListener did not update the "mProtocol" variable to have the "s" for SSL, so it was only ever one of [pop3, imap]. To resolve this, the protocol name in Email Listener has been abstracted so that the 's' appears when telling java mail the protocol name.

SR-A1482 · Issue 204980

Enhancement added to support custom headers through REST

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

The getObject(?pxHTTPServletRequest?) function was returning null when the authentication activity was run through the REST service. The retrieval of custom headers in the custom authentication activity was not previously supported as the object which stores the request map was null, but an enhancement has been added to make the servlet object available to HTTP/REST Service in the custom auth activity.

SR-A1484 · Issue 205662

Enhancements added to assist in migrating truststore information to new clusters

Resolved in Pega Version 7.1.9

An installation working on development both in the system and with set of trust for Connectors defined inside Pega that were specific to the development server and SOAP endpoint desired to have all of the trust configurations migrated along with the code base when setting up additional environments. Problems occurred during certificate validation that prevented the desired use, but no useful error information was generated. In order to support this function, enhancements have been added to produce an informative exception error in the checkServerTrusted method of CompositeX509TrustManagerwhen a certificate is not trusted, and to ensure that the signer certificates and then each of its intermediate certificates in the certification path are imported to Pega?s IBM WebSphere JVM?s truststore and all WebSphere JVMs participating in SSL communication on the PRPC cluster.
